Methods that return information about a path.

This trait provides the familiar methods from std::path::Path for the Path* types. These methods take the same parameters and return the same types as the originals in the standard library, except where noted.

As a general rule, methods that can return an error will return a rich path_abs::Error instead of a std::io::Error (although it will automatically convert into a std::io::Error with ? if needed).

fn metadata(&self) -> Result<Metadata>

Queries the file system to get information about a file, directory, etc.

The same as std::path::Path::metadata(), except that it returns a rich path_abs::Error when a problem is encountered.

Queries the metadata about a file without following symlinks.

The same as std::path::Path::symlink_metadata(), except that it returns a rich path_abs::Error when a problem is encountered.

fn canonicalize(&self) -> Result<PathAbs>

Returns the canonical, absolute form of the path with all intermediate components normalized and symbolic links resolved.

The same as std::path::Path::canonicalize(),

  • On success, returns a path_abs::PathAbs instead of a PathBuf
  • returns a rich path_abs::Error when a problem is encountered

fn parent(&self) -> Result<&Path>

Returns the path without its final component, if there is one.

The same as std::path::Path::parent(), except that it returns a Result with a rich path_abs::Error when a problem is encountered.
